Hedera Struggles to Recover After 40% Correction

Hedera Price

Hedera (HBAR) has seen a modest recovery, briefly climbing above $0.21 in the last 24 hours. However, the cryptocurrency remains under pressure following a significant 40% correction over the past month. Despite this short-term bounce, technical indicators suggest that the bearish momentum is still holding sway, making it difficult for HBAR to confirm a full trend reversal.

Weak Trend Strength and Uncertain Reversal

The trend strength for Hedera, as indicated by the Average Directional Index (ADX), currently stands at 23.2, which is a slight decrease from 27.4 the day before. ADX, a key measure of trend strength, shows that Hedera’s price movement is losing momentum after a brief uptick. Readings above 25 signal a strong trend, but since Hedera is currently below this threshold, it indicates that the market has not yet solidified a clear bullish trend.

While ADX has risen in recent days, its current decline signals that Hedera’s potential recovery lacks the necessary strength to establish a confirmed uptrend. If the ADX continues to drop, it may suggest that Hedera’s price will consolidate further or even continue its downward trajectory. For a more definitive reversal, ADX would need to surpass 25, confirming that buying pressure is building.

Bearish Signals from the Ichimoku Cloud

The Ichimoku Cloud indicator, which is often used to assess market momentum, also presents a bearish outlook for Hedera. The price remains below the red Kumo (cloud), signaling continued downside pressure. The cloud is thick and expected to stay red, reflecting strong resistance ahead and a prevailing bearish trend.

Furthermore, the Tenkan-sen (conversion line) is still below the Kijun-sen (baseline line), which indicates that the market has not yet shifted into a bullish phase. Although the price has temporarily moved above the Tenkan-sen, this brief recovery is not enough to suggest a full trend reversal. For a true reversal to occur, HBAR would need to rise above the Kijun-sen and break into the cloud, which would indicate a reduction in bearish pressure. Until this happens, Hedera’s market will likely remain under the influence of the ongoing downtrend.

Potential for Further Decline

Hedera’s Exponential Moving Averages (EMAs) also reinforce the bearish trend, with shorter-term EMAs positioned below longer-term ones. This alignment suggests that the market is still dominated by selling pressure, making it challenging for HBAR to mount a strong recovery. Currently, HBAR is testing key support at $0.17. If this support level is broken, it could lead to a further decline, with the next major support level around $0.12, representing a potential 42% drop from current levels.

For Hedera to regain bullish momentum, its short-term EMAs would need to cross above the longer-term ones, signaling a shift toward upward momentum. Without sustained buying pressure, any potential upward movement could quickly stall.

Potential for a Reversal to $0.40

However, should HBAR break through resistance levels, there are possibilities for a recovery. The first major resistance to watch is at $0.25, which would be a key level for determining if the trend is shifting. If HBAR manages to surpass this resistance, it could continue toward $0.35. A sustained uptrend could even push Hedera back to $0.40, a price point last seen in mid-January, which would represent a significant 90% upside from current levels.

Despite these possibilities, the road to a full recovery remains uncertain. The market will need to see more consistent buying activity and a shift in trend strength for Hedera to break free from its current bearish momentum.
